Thank you for your ongoing support for Volmoed Retreat Centre! Keeping to Covid-19 regulations under level 1, we were thankfully able to hold a one day youth event in late November, and a fundraising Christmas Carol picnic in December. After Christmas, lockdown in South Africa went back to level 3, which added further restrictions, so once again, we had groups planning to hold week-long programs who postponed or canceled.
However we do have some individuals, couples and families who come for rest, quiet, isolation, respite from the difficulties of life in Covid-19 times, and to enjoy the beauty and the peace. We are grateful even though the bookings are slow, and we are mostly less than half full at weekends and often empty during the week. This means that our staff are still paid at 60% and working 3 days a week. Given the large property and upkeep needed, we are behind in our maintenance but we hope that during 2021 we will be able to raise enough funds to go back to paying full time salaries and 5 days work a week. Staff morale continues to be high and they give their all to their tasks and their work. They make Volmoed the special place it is.
Big news is that the founding directors Bernhard and Jane Turkstra retired at the end of November, after thirty-four years building Volmoed into what it is today. They did an incredible job over the years. The new director Tony Schnell began in January, and is the perfect person to take Volmoed to the next level. We are also pleased to report that we have new members on our finance committee and our fundraising committee. Both these groups held meetings in January. We have added two new trustees to our board, including a staff representative and a graduate of the Volmoed Youth Leadership Training Program.
Volmoed is on the move and the future is hopeful despite the enormous challenges. Thank you to all our donors and all who support Volmoed Retreat Centre so generously.
